Protein Description
GGTLA1 (gamma-glutamyltransferase-like protein 1) is a recombinant protein that has garnered interest due to its potential roles in various biological processes and disease mechanisms. Initially identified for its involvement in glutathione metabolism, GGTLA1 has been implicated in cell proliferation, apoptosis, and stress responses. The protein's structural features suggest it may play a role in cellular signaling pathways, particularly in the context of oxidative stress and inflammation. Research has shown that alterations in GGTLA1 expression are associated with several pathological conditions, including cancer and neurodegenerative diseases, making it a target for therapeutic investigation. Additionally, recombinant forms of GGTLA1 are being utilized in biochemical studies to elucidate its function, interactions, and potential as a biomarker or therapeutic agent. Understanding the molecular mechanisms of GGTLA1 not only enhances our knowledge of fundamental cellular processes but also opens new avenues for biomedical research and the development of innovative treatments.
